Decision protocol
A controlled test for does drugstore eye cream actually work?.
Name one job
Choose one concern—such as dryness, temporary morning puffiness, a brighter appearance or visible fine lines—and decide whether the product belongs in the morning, evening or both. A formula with no clear job is likely to overlap the routine.
Read the complete formula
Use highlighted ingredients as lanes, then compare the base texture, supporting moisturizers, packaging and directions. The same active can feel very different in a serum, gel, cream or balm.
Keep variables stable
Introduce one product at the smallest directed amount. Keep cleanser, moisturizer and other eye-area actives unchanged so comfort, pilling, migration and finish remain readable.
Respect the boundary
Reject the product when it causes persistent discomfort, duplicates a stronger active or depends on changing anatomy. Eye pain, discharge, sudden swelling, rash or vision changes require appropriate professional care.

The existing routine changes the shortlist. For does drugstore eye cream actually work?, compare the proposed eye product with every active already used near the orbital area. A gentle-looking cream can become difficult when a face retinoid, exfoliating acid or fragranced layer migrates into the same zone. Conversely, a simple moisturizer may be all that is needed when dryness—not an active-led appearance goal—is the actual problem.
The ingredient lane needs a texture lane. The verified products connected to this guide use signals such as hyaluronic acid, ceramides, peptides, caffeine, niacinamide, retinol. Those ingredients do not determine finish by themselves. A fluid serum may layer cleanly in the morning but feel insufficient on very dry skin; a rich balm may add comfort at night yet migrate or pill beneath concealer. Compare the complete base, not just the highlighted active.

The timeline should match the promised result. Hydration can change the look of dry fine lines quickly, while retinoid- or peptide-led appearance goals require consistent use and vary from person to person. Cooling and caffeine can feel useful for temporary morning puffiness without changing structural bags. Judge finish early, tolerance over repeated use and longer-term cosmetic goals only over the period the label supports.
